Comprehending Personal Injury Law in Yonkers
Personal injury law covers a broad range of cases where individuals have been harmed due to the carelessness of others. These cases can involve motor vehicle accidents, slip and fall incidents, medical malpractice, workplace injuries, and defective product claims. The complexity of personal injury law requires specialized knowledge and extensive training to navigate successfully.

Injured parties often face daunting challenges following an accident, including mounting medical bills, lost wages, and physical pain. Insurance companies often attempt to reduce settlements or deny claims altogether, leaving injured individuals feeling helpless and frustrated.

Navigating Insurance Company Tactics
Insurance companies employ multiple tactics to reduce their financial liability in personal injury claims. These methods can include immediate payouts that are significantly less than the actual value of the claim, requesting unnecessary documentation, or disputing the severity of injuries.

Experienced personal injury attorneys recognize these strategies and know how to respond to them effectively. They negotiate from a position of strength, armed with comprehensive evidence and a clear understanding of the case's true value. When discussions fail to yield a reasonable agreement, they are prepared to take the case to trial.

Types of Personal Injury Cases
Motor vehicle accidents represent a large percentage of personal injury cases. These can include car accidents, truck collisions, motorcycle crashes, and pedestrian incidents. Each type of accident creates unique challenges and requires specialized knowledge of traffic laws, coverage requirements, and crash analysis.

Slip and fall cases happen when property owners fail to maintain secure premises for visitors. These cases need careful investigation to determine whether the property owner was aware or ought to have recognized about the dangerous condition. Proving liability in these website cases often relies upon comprehensive evidence and witness testimony.

Medical malpractice cases involve medical professionals who fail to satisfy the standard of care expected in their field. These complicated matters require comprehensive healthcare understanding and often require expert witnesses to clarify how the medical professional's actions deviated from accepted practices.

Optimizing Case Value and Recovery
Determining the full value of a personal injury case involves careful consideration of both financial and non-economic damages. Economic damages encompass medical expenses, income loss, property damage, and ongoing monetary impacts. Non-economic damages cover physical discomfort, emotional distress, reduced quality of life, and permanent disability.

Proper assessment requires detailed records and often involves financial specialists who can project ongoing damages and calculate the current worth of future expenses. This thorough approach helps guarantee that settlements or court decisions adequately compensate clients for all their damages.
